一个5级流水线结构的简单CPU的实现。
TinyMIPS的流水线共分为五级,对应五个功能模块,分别为IF(取指令)、ID(译码)、EX(执行)、MEM(访存)、WB(写回)。
而这五个流水级分别对应CPU处理指令时的五个步骤:IF级担任从存储器(内存或缓存)中取出指令;
ID级担任将指令译码,并从寄存器堆取出指令的操作数;
EX级担任根据译码结果执行对应的ALU操作;
MEM级担任处理可能产生访存请求的指令,向存储器(内存或缓存)发送控制信号;
WB级担任将指令的执行结果写回寄存器堆。
